The EU Council proposes to collaborate with influencers to communicate its activities to the public.

An official of the European Union Council has confirmed that, starting in July, the institution will launch a project that will allow collaboration with content creators to reach new audiences and inform the public about the Council's activities.


This initiative comes against the backdrop of the increasing popularity of far-right figures in the EU, such as Jordan Bardella, who have amassed a significant number of followers on social media. Influencers will have access to certain areas of the Council's headquarters in Brussels, areas that are currently reserved for accredited journalists. However, they will not be able to ask questions to ministers and leaders, being constantly accompanied by Council staff. It is expected that up to 10 content creators will be invited to each event, having limited access, but emphasizing that the goal is to present the Council's activities to the European public.


Additional details about the project remain limited, with officials wanting to keep the discussions confidential.
